Really, most of my posts about fair use are excuses to post funny videos:
Is this fair use? My feeling is that a straight-forward reading of the four factors would probably suggest a “no” answer, but a sympathetic judge might find it to be sufficiently creative as to be transformative. Certainly, this clip doesn’t reduce demand for the work it’s based on.
